While Google has just officially launched the Android 6.0 Marshmallow, some devices are still being updated to Android 5.xx Lollipop. Now, just a few days after rolling the Android 5.1 update for the Huawei Honor 6 in India, the company is releasing the same build for the photo-centric Honor 6 Plus model.

The Android 5.1.1 update adds new features, functionalities and a better user experience alongside a new version of the company’s own Emotion UI 3.1. So if you are the owner of a Huawei Honor 6 Plus and you can’t wait, you can manually download and install it on the device.

Before doing so, you should have your phone’s battery at least 60% charged and have enough free storage on board, as the file weighs about 1.2GB.

Once you update your device, you should expect to be able to enjoy a host of new features, including the fact that you’ll now be able to see notifications on the home screen with no unlocking required to actually read them. Notifications can now be accessed via the notifications bar on the unlock screen. No swiping involved.

Since the Honor 6 Plus is a photo-centric device, the update brings some goodies in this department as well by introducing time-lapse photography. So regardless of how long the photo is, a video up to 40s will be generated by means of intelligent dynamic frame extraction.

The new build also adds the so-called “Hidden Apps” on the home screen, which will allow you to hide applications directly on the home screen. To show these apps, all you need to do is slide upward with two fingers on the home page.

Last but not least, users get Badge App icons, which means they can disable badges for a particular icon.

Note that the Android 5.1.1 Lollipop update for the Huawei 6 Plus is not available over the air (OTA), so you’ll need to manually download it via the Honor India support site in order to install it on your phone.

Download the file directly onto the phone’s internal memory and reboot the Honor 6 Plus to recovery mode by pressing and holding Volume Down + Power at the same time. Afterwards, tap the “Install update zip” option to start the installation of Android 5.1.1 Lollipop on your device.
